4 bedroom apartment in Meribel. Sleeps 10
Méribel Village is a resort in its own right. A chairlift links this traditional village directly to the Three Valleys ski area, while a tree-lined blue piste brings you back at the end of the day. The village has a bakery, food store, and ski shop, along with two restaurants - one of which includes a bar. A regular, free bus service connects Méribel Village to Méribel Centre.
This generously sized, well-decorated apartment is spread over three levels and sleeps up to ten guests in four bedrooms. There is one en-suite twin room with a balcony, a further twin room, one double room, and one quad room. Please note: the quad room is accessed by a ladder and is located under the eaves.
The main living area is spacious and comfortable, with a log fire that adds to the traditional Alpine atmosphere.
There is parking for one car in a designated space in the garage next to the apartment.

Méribel Village is a small, traditional hamlet of chalets and converted barns and is a popular destination for those who prefer a tranquil, village atmosphere.
Les Allues is a charming traditional Savoyard village just a short gondola ride from Méribel. It offers a genuine Alpine atmosphere with a mix of chalets, apartments and essential amenities. Ski access is good, though the return run may close early in the season. It’s perfect if you want a peaceful stay close to the slopes with authentic village life.
Méribel is the biggest and best known village in the valley with the widest selection of bars, restaurants and shops. Famous for its picture postcard chalets and chalet style apartment buildings and hotels, Méribel has retained all the charm of a traditional mountain village with its wood and stone buildings and forest setting. Fast, modern ski lifts offer easy access to the Méribel valley ski area (150km of pistes) and the three Valleys (600km of pistes).
La Tania is a small, family-friendly resort known for its traffic-free centre and charming wood-clad buildings. Sitting between Courchevel and Méribel, it offers easy access to the Trois Vallées ski area and a relaxed, good-value atmosphere. Perfect for those seeking a quieter, welcoming ski holiday.
Brides-les-Bains is a bustling spa town at 600 metres down at the bottom of the valley, linked with Méribel by the Olympe gondola lift. This valley town offers a decent range of accommodation at a fraction of the price of the Méribel resorts.
Méribel-Mottaret is a purpose-built resort dating from the 1970s. It shares Méribel’s chalet-style architecture but most of its accommodation is in the form of large apartment blocks and hotels. The resort is mostly car-free and much of the accommodation is ski-in, ski-out. It has a good selection of shops, services, bars and restaurants.
